Thanks to her singular energy and her many viral videos-not to mention her trademark bowl cut, which inspires fans to buy wigs for her shows-Atsuko Okatsuka has become one of the most beloved stand-up comics around
HAVE YOU EVER seen a Japanese reality show called Old Enough? Smash hit for decades that became a popular late-pandemic binge on Netflix here in the US. The gist is parents send their adorable toddlers out into the grown-up world to run a series of simple errands-pick up vegetables from the store, deliver a letter to a friend and a camera crew tracks them from an extremely safe distance so we can watch what happens. It's the best show ever made. Better than The Sopranos. The kids get distracted so easily, they make wrong turns, they stop to tell strangers about their friend who's a frog. On average they complete two out of three errands.
Atsuko Okatsuka, the stand-up comic, identifies with those kids so much that she made a spoof of it last year for the Netflix Is a Joke comedy festival in Los Angeles. In her version, Arsenio Hall sends her out onto the streets to return a friend's notebook-"Oh, she needs that!"-and pick up her festival swag bag, and take a selfie with a famous celebrity. "It should be easy for a grown comedian," says the Japanese narrator. It's not. She manages to complete the first two tasks but the last one is too hard. She winds up snapping a photo with a tourist who looks like Timothée Chalamet.
"I feel confident she's friends with leprechauns," says Tig Notaro, Atsuko's close friend and fellow comic, who directed her breakout 2022 HBO special, The Intruder. "But she wouldn't even realize she was talking to a leprechaun."
